Abstract
This paper presents new research into adaptive and fault tolerant control using artificial neural systems (ANS) methods. Briefly, we will introduce the elements of an active suspension system, describe the control architectures developed, demonstrate the adaptive and fault tolerant behavior of these architectures, and finish with a discussion of possible methods of FDI.
